How Residential Water Removal Actually Works
When water damage strikes, every minute counts. Our team springs into action, following a proven process that ensures your property is restored to its former glory. We start with a thorough assessment to find out the extent of the damage, then move on to water extraction dryout and dehumidification. Our goal is to reduce disruption and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send our team to ass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your property back on track. This includes identifying the source of the leak, determining the extent of the damage, and outlining the necessary steps to restore your home.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your property. This is a critical step, as it prevents further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Dryout and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ry out your property and remove any remaining moisture. This includes dehumidifiers and air movers to ensure your home is completely dry.
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ore and reconstruct any damaged areas of your property. This may include replacing drywall refinishing floors and repainting walls.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ore it – call us today to investigate.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leaky roof or pipe. Don’t wait for it to get worse – contact us for a thorough assessment.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it could be a sign of water damage. Don’t try to fix it yourself – call us for professional help.
Mold and Mildew Growth
Mold and mildew can grow quickly in damp environments. If you notice any signs of growth, contact us immediately to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Water Bills
If your water bills are higher than usual,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it – call us to investigate and fix the issue.

Residential Water Removal Cost in Azle, TX
The cost of Residential Water Removal in Azle,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Dryout and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, duration of service |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, labor costs |
| Dehumidification and Air Movers |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, duration of service |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, labor costs |
| Water Damage Inspection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of damage, complexity of inspection |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and consultation with our team. We offer free estimates and are happy to answer any questions you may have.
